- The distance between Perm, Russia and Cairo, Illinois, Usa is approximately 8,974 km or 5,577 mi.
- To reach Perm in this distance one would set out from Cairo, Illinois bearing 17.8°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Perm bearing 152.6° or SSE .
- Perm has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Cairo, Illinois has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Perm is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Cairo, Illinois is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 13.4 °C (24.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 9.4 °C (16.9°F) more in Perm.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 533.5 mm (21 in) less which is equivalent to 533.5 l/m² (13.09 US gal/ft²) or 5,335,000 l/ha (570,347 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 20.9° lower in Perm than in Cairo, Illinois.
